Removal Of A Small Cancerous Growth, Scalp Or Groin Area

New Hampshire rates for HCPCS 17270

A clinician destroys a cancerous skin growth located on the scalp, neck, hand, foot, or genital area using a method such as freezing, burning, or scraping instead of cutting it out with a scalpel and stitches. This particular service is for a growth that is small in size. The technique is chosen when destroying the growth in place is expected to clear it effectively.
